Psychology Experiment into Perception
Aug 29, 2005

Dani, Michelle, Stephie, Kat and Skenvoy will not be able to do this, because they've already done it tongueout

==============================

Fancy taking part in a little psychology experiment?

http://viscog.beckman.uiuc.edu/grafs/demos/15.html
Wait for the video to load (it's in a Java applet) and play it through only once - you just need to count the number of times the basketballs are passed.

DO NOT READ ON UNTIL YOU HAVE DONE THIS.

.1

..2

...3

....4

.....5

......6

.......7

........8

.........9

..........10! nahnah

Did you notice anything odd during the video?

Watch it again, but this time you don't need to count the passes - just watch what's happening.

.1

..2

...3

....4

.....5

......6

.......7

........8

.........9

..........10! nahnah

You saw the gorilla that time, didn't you?

The theory is that most people are so focussed on counting the passes, they don't notice the gorilla.

==============================

That's the theory. I conducted my own mini-study a month or two ago, using the instructions you've just read (copy/pasted almost word for word). The results were quite surprising.

Eighteen people, including myself, took part (plus two who'd seen it before and one who did it wrong). Only six of them didn't see the gorilla. That's a 66% success rate for seeing the gorilla - and a complete failure for the original results tongueout Perhaps it has something to do with the fact that the participants in the original study were all American, and mine were all British/Australian? winkeye Hmm...

For the record, I saw the gorilla smiley
